Long-time Free Holé Slam friend and all-around legend, Gene Keller will impart three Tumblewords Workshops on Slam and Performance Poetry.
Performance and Slam Poetry: Voice, Memory, Stage
Gene Keller is a poet, songwriter, and teacher. In the mid-90s Keller’s performance video, “Hiku Bob,” was aired on PBS. He has slammed inTexas and New Mexico . As a performing songwriter he appeared at folk festivals from Texas to Utah . Recent work includes poems, Oñate and the Nightbirds (1998), songs, Every Song the Mockingbird Knows (2004), and stories, Big Tent Jubilee (2009). For 2010 Keller has a new book of poems and a new CD of his songs forthcoming.
